The project depends on native addons (better-sqlite3, node-pty, sharp, etc.), but they all ship with prebuilt binaries for Windows x64. Under normal circumstances, npm install downloads the prebuilt binaries directly — no compilation needed.
If prebuilt download fails (e.g., network issues accessing GitHub releases, or using an uncommon Node.js version), npm falls back to compiling from source. Only in this case do you need:
- Python 3.6+ — required by node-gyp
- Visual Studio Build Tools 2022 — provides the MSVC C++ compiler. Install the "Desktop development with C++" workload.
Tip: If you're behind a corporate proxy, configure npm proxy settings (
npm config set proxy/https-proxy) so prebuilt binaries can be downloaded successfully.
Environment variable conflicts:
The project reads API configuration from these environment variables:
| Variable | Purpose |
|---|---|
ANTHROPIC_API_KEY / CLAUDE_API_KEY |
API authentication |
ANTHROPIC_BASE_URL |
Custom API endpoint (default: https://api.anthropic.com) |
If you already have these variables set in your Windows system/user environment (e.g., for the official Claude Code or another project), they will take precedence over settings.json configuration.
To avoid conflicts, set them per terminal session instead of system-wide:
# PowerShell (current session only)
$env:ANTHROPIC_API_KEY="your-key-for-this-project"
$env:ANTHROPIC_BASE_URL="https://your-api-endpoint"# CMD (current session only)
set ANTHROPIC_API_KEY=your-key-for-this-project
set ANTHROPIC_BASE_URL=https://your-api-endpointNote: The
.envfile in the project root is NOT loaded automatically — the project does not usedotenv. Environment variables must be set via system settings,settings.json, or the--envCLI flag.

Built-in support for Chinese and English:
# Set language via environment variable
export CLAUDE_CODE_LANG=zh
# Or configure in settings.json
{ "language": "zh" }Detection priority: settings.json > CLAUDE_CODE_LANG > system locale > default (en)

Execute custom scripts before/after tool calls:
{
"hooks": [
{
"event": "PreToolUse",
"matcher": "Bash",
"command": "/path/to/script.sh",
"blocking": true
}
]
}Events: PreToolUse, PostToolUse, PrePromptSubmit, PostPromptSubmit, Notification, Stop
